- 1603: This year marks a pivotal moment in English history. It's when Queen Elizabeth I passed away, and King James VI of Scotland ascended to the English throne, uniting the crowns and becoming James I of England. This union was a monumental event, shaping the political landscape of Britain for centuries to come. - 1604: The year 1604 is a fascinating snapshot of a world in transition, marked by significant political maneuverings and the lingering echoes of past conflicts. One of the most notable events of this year was the signing of the Treaty of London, a landmark agreement that brought an end to the Anglo-Spanish War. Imagine the relief and optimism that must have permeated the air as two powerful nations, long locked in conflict, finally laid down their arms. The treaty not only signaled a cessation of hostilities but also paved the way for renewed trade and diplomatic relations, reshaping the geopolitical landscape of Europe. - 1601: Stepping back slightly to 1601, we find ourselves amidst a tapestry of global events, each thread contributing to the intricate pattern of history. This year is particularly significant in the context of Anglo-Irish relations, marked by the Siege of Kinsale. Picture the scene: Irish and Spanish forces, united in their opposition to English rule, clashing with English troops in a pivotal battle that would ultimately determine the fate of Ireland. The Siege of Kinsale was more than just a military engagement; it was a watershed moment in Irish history, with far-reaching consequences for the political and social fabric of the island. - 1634: Shifting our focus to 1634, we encounter a year brimming with significant developments across various domains, from colonial expansion to artistic innovation. This year marks a pivotal moment in the history of colonial America, as it witnessed the founding of Maryland. Imagine the aspirations and challenges faced by the early settlers as they embarked on this ambitious endeavor, laying the groundwork for a new society in a new land. The establishment of Maryland was not just a matter of territorial expansion; it was also an experiment in religious tolerance, offering a haven for Catholics seeking refuge from persecution in Europe. - 1632: Let's journey to 1632, a year that resonates with intellectual fervor and groundbreaking discoveries that forever altered our understanding of the world. It was in this year that the brilliant mind of Galileo Galilei published his "Dialogue Concerning the Two Chief World Systems." Imagine the impact of this work, which challenged long-held beliefs about the cosmos and ignited a firestorm of controversy. Galileo's advocacy for the heliocentric model of the solar system, with the sun at the center, clashed head-on with the geocentric view, which placed the Earth at the universe's heart. This clash wasn't just a scientific debate; it was a battle of ideas that pitted reason and observation against tradition and authority. 1632, therefore, stands as a testament to the power of intellectual courage and the relentless pursuit of truth, even in the face of adversity. - 1633: Rounding out our numerical exploration with 1633, we find ourselves at a critical juncture in history, marked by both scientific clashes and international intrigue. This year is particularly notable for the infamous trial of Galileo Galilei, a pivotal event in the history of science and the relationship between science and religion. Picture the scene: Galileo, a renowned astronomer and physicist, facing accusations of heresy for his support of the heliocentric theory. The trial wasn't just a personal ordeal for Galileo; it was a symbolic showdown between the emerging scientific worldview and the established religious dogma. The outcome of the trial, with Galileo being forced to recant his views, sent shockwaves through the intellectual community and cast a long shadow over scientific inquiry.
